March 30, 2026 Update I've added a print profile with slightly shorter arms, which will fit on an A1mini bed. Jan 11, 2026 Update Have added an update 3MF that has more accurate version of the mini flatbed jig (v5), and also includes a version that sets the stop at (10,10) instead, in case you need to be (over-)print slightly to the bottom right of the positioned object. Also added a zip containing SVG files that you can use to test the alignment. I recommend that the calibration card is laser cut on thick board (or thin ply/acrylic etc) to get the best dimensional accuracy and a hard edge to but up against the jig. Then print the other one on the E1, in CMYK (2 layers), making sure it is sized to 265x85mm, and has the bottom right corner at (0,0) in eufyMake Studio. Print onto the calibration card, positioned with the jig, to check the alignment of what your E1 prints compared to the calibration card.
